TCP/IP is the foundational suite of communication protocols used to interconnect network devices on the internet. TCP (Transmission Control Protocol) is responsible for reliable, ordered, and error-checked delivery of data streams, while IP (Internet Protocol) handles addressing and routing packets of data across networks.
